Compare Parkland to Brandon

This post compares Parkland, Florida to Brandon, Florida across various dimensions, including population, median income, median age, percentage of housing that is rental, percent of households with kids, and other demographics.

Dimension Parkland (city) Brandon (CDP)
Population 28,901 113,124
Income (median) $89,375 $42,041
Home Value (median) $548,400 $164,600
White 84% 71%
Black 6% 16%
Asian 6% 4%
With Kids 50% 32%
Age (median) 41 36
Rentals 15% 46%
